我在VHDL中有一条错误消息

时间:2016-06-03 10:08:57

标签: vhdl

  

错误(10409):执行时的VHDL类型转换错误(91):文本或符号“SIGNED”附近的对象的转换类型必须与目标对象的bit_vector类型匹配

相关代码行是:

WHEN "101"  =>  ALU_output_mux  <= std_logic_vector(signed(Binput) sra to_integer(unsigned(Sign_extend (10 downto 6))));

我不明白这个错误的原因。

由于

0 个答案:

没有答案